According to Jerusalem police spokesman Kobi Zarhad, Salah was 'wearing an
explosive belt on his stomach and detonator to his chest,' AFP said. Neither the
belt nor the detonator could be seen in the pictures. According to the initial
version given by the Israeli police, Salah was wearing a large overcoat and
policemen opened fire when he refused to take it off, although the pictures
clearly show that Salah was shot after being stripped of his clothes.
